My Grandmother lives way up in Northern Alberta, Canada in a tiny town called LaGlace("the ice")! She usually planted her sweet peas as soon as she could move the soil. If she could move the soil she told me she could plant them. (I am sure it froze lightly some after she could do that.) So, that is now my rule of thumb for sweet peas (don't they smell just lovely?)! She used to also start her glads in tin pie plates in the mud room where light from the window would get them, approx. 3-4 wks before actually planting. All depends on how soon you want to see blooms outside. (no soil in the pans - just water and glads) Dreaming spring, Joanna
